A systematic review of population based epidemiological studies in Myasthenia Gravis

Abstract

Background

The aim was to collate all myasthenia gravis (MG) epidemiological studies including AChR MG and MuSK MG specific studies. To synthesize data on incidence rate (IR), prevalence rate (PR) and mortality rate (MR) of the condition and investigate the influence of environmental and technical factors on any trends or variation observed.

Methods

Studies were identified using multiple sources and meta-analysis performed to calculate pooled estimates for IR, PR and MR.
